Community Development Director Jillian Morrissey told the assembly the department’s budget includes resources to operate the Big Lake Recreation Center if acquired, advances the Jonesville Shooting Park with a $500,000 appropriation and reported receipt of patents for more than 2,500 acres at Government Peak Recreation Area.

Community Development Director Jillian Morrissey presented the department’s FY2026 request April 9 and described priorities that include operating the pending Big Lake Recreation Center acquisition, advancing the Jonesville Shooting Park and managing newly acquired state land.

Morrissey said the manager’s proposed budget contains two new full‑time equivalents to support the Big Lake Recreation Center’s acquisition and operations and that the department has reworked programming so ice and recreation offerings can be distributed across multiple borough facilities.
